The Load Combination and Analysis is a very memory intensive process. If you have too many loads you should try reduce them so that # of generated loads is less and in turn the analysis will run better. Here are some steps that may help.
One of the few changes you can try with the model so it created less load combinations are:
- When you generate loads for load type L+ln try to limit the number of trucks, if possible limit the loaded lanes to "3 lane loaded" and then generate the loads. These changes will help in creating less number of selected load types. Also use Constant Spacing instead of Variable spacing.
- Application of wind on structure/live need not be applied at every 15 degrees instead apply at every 30 degree this will eventually reduce the number of load combinations drastically.
- If you have breaking force generated with live load, please delete all the Braking forces and just leave one braking force BR1 and then generate the load combinations. Since braking force and Live load are related , Please click on the combination option, click on Parameter option and then select Dependent Load case combinations and then click on Dependency Table and in the new window select BR option and then select NONE from the drop down menu.

- With the Load combination groups, I don't know if it is required to select all the load Groups for analysis. According to AASHTO all the load combinations may not apply for a single case using certain discretion try to select only the required load groups.
- Finally try to generate all the load combinations by selecting "Dependent load case combinations" instead of cross combinations. If “Dependent Load case” combinations doesn't work then use cross combination and run the program.
